Abstract

The utility model discloses a metal ball falling detector which comprises a bed, a testing jig, a testing side bearer, a cord, and a metal ball. The bed comprises a main strut perpendicular to the bed. The testing jig comprises a first strut and a first reference test rod perpendicular to the first strut. The testing side bearer comprises a second strut and a second test bar perpendicular to the second strut. Wherein the motion of the first strut is provided at the main strut. The motion of the second strut is provided at the first strut. One end of the cord is connected with the metal ball, and the other end is connected to the first strut or the second strut. With the metal ball falling detector, human hands can be replaced to directly grasp the cord for a test, which facilitates the operation and improves the stability of the landing point of the metal ball.

Background technology
Science and technology development, the raising of manufacturing level, each consumer electronics product also trends towards variation, yet, in order to deal with the situation of the various collision impact products that may occur in the daily use of consumer, the fabricator often needs product is carried out various simulation tests, is being collided with the check product whether the problem of aspects such as safety is arranged when impacting.
Some are such as electronic products such as LCD TV, LCD, more and more frivolous, but simultaneously to guarantee that also this electronic product has certain impact resistance, be unlikely to occur problem on fire, as the safety aspect such as to smolder to guarantee it in use can bear certain collision impact.Usually the fabricator does not often directly test with hand by any instrument, such test mode, and there is bigger arbitrariness in the rum point of Metal Ball, does not meet testing standard.
Summary of the invention
The purpose of this utility model is to provide a kind of Metal Ball to drop tester, replaces staff directly to carry out test operation, and is simple and practical, and can effectively reduce the arbitrariness of Metal Ball rum point.
For reaching above-mentioned purpose, this tester comprises a base, one testing jig, one test bogie side frame, one cotton rope and a Metal Ball, this base includes the main strut of vertical this base, this testing jig comprises first reference test bar of vertical this first pole with of one first pole, this test bogie side frame comprises second reference test bar of vertical this second pole with of one second pole, wherein this first pole is movably set on this main strut, this second pole is movably set on this first pole, this cotton rope one end connects this Metal Ball, and the other end is connected on this first reference test bar or this second reference test bar.During test, different according to specimen and test point, adjust testing jig in the position on the base, position and the Metal Ball relatively vertical height of its rum point of test bogie side frame on testing jig, discharge this Metal Ball at last again.This Metal Ball is done pendular movement by static, and potential energy is converted into kinetic energy, thereby can cause predetermined impact to this test point of this specimen.
Owing to adopt technique scheme, the Metal Ball that the utility model provides is dropped tester and is had such beneficial effect, it is simple in structure, with low cost, made things convenient for test operation, and effectively reduced the arbitrariness of Metal Ball rum point, made test reach testing standard the test point of specimen.

Embodiment
Below in conjunction with accompanying drawing the utility model is described in further detail.
Figure 1 shows that Metal Ball of the present utility model drops tester combination synoptic diagram, Figure 2 shows that Metal Ball of the present utility model drops the tester decomposing schematic representation.See also Fig. 1, shown in Figure 2, this Metal Ball is dropped tester and is comprised a base 110, one testing jig 120, one test bogie side frame 130, one cotton rope 140 and a Metal Ball 150, in present embodiment, this Metal Ball 150 is that a steel ball and this base 110 are one to have the cast iron plate of three feets, this base 110 includes the main strut 111 and one first screw rod 112 of vertical this base 110, this testing jig 120 comprises one first reference test bar 122 of one first pole 121 and vertical this first pole 121, and this test bogie side frame 130 comprises one second reference test bar 132 of one second pole 131 and vertical this second pole 131.
In present embodiment, this main strut 121 is a hollow bushing, is placed on this main strut 111 in these first pole, 121 activities, and these main strut 111 sidewalls are provided with this first screw rod 112, this first screw rod 112 can be fixed on this first pole 121 on this main strut 111, consults shown in Figure 3.In this real mode, be equipped with a sleeve pipe on this first pole 112 of this first pole 121 and these first reference test bar, 122 junctions, be placed on this sleeve pipe in these second pole, 131 activities, and also be provided with one second screw rod 123 on this sleeve pipe, this second screw rod 123 can be fixed this second pole 131 on this first pole 121, sees also shown in Figure 4.In addition, this first reference test bar 122 and these second reference test bar, 132 surfaces are provided with the screw thread (not shown) that can avoid this cotton rope 140 to slide.
In present embodiment, these cotton rope 140 1 ends connect this Metal Ball 150, the other end then is connected on this second reference test bar 132, regulate the position of this first pole 121 and the position of second pole 132 according to testing standard, this Metal Ball 150 that manually stretches is horizontal this cotton rope 140, discharging this Metal Ball 150 then can carry out shock-testing to a test point of this specimen 200, sees also shown in Figure 5.
It is simple in structure that Metal Ball disclosed in the utility model is dropped tester, but very practical, made things convenient for operation, also more meets testing standard simultaneously.
